Olivia Rodrigo's debut studio album, Sour (2021), was released in May 2021, [1] [2] following which she took a break from songwriting for six months. [3] She conceived the follow-up album, Guts (2023), at the age of 19, while experiencing "lots of confusion, mistakes, awkwardness & good old fashioned teen angst". [ 4 ]
